Putnam ESG Core Bond ETF - vs Franklin U.S. Treasury Bond ETF
Key differences
Both PCRB and FLGV are fixed income ETFs. PCRB charges 0.36% a year and FLGV 0.09%. The main difference: FLGV costs 0.27% less per year.
- FLGV costs 0.27% less per year.
- FLGV is much larger than PCRB. Larger funds are usually more liquid and less likely to close.
- Over the last three years, PCRB has delivered higher annualized returns.
